Why Skyrim refuses to disappear
- Mod managers (Mod Organizer, Vortex) install outside the game folder.
- Save files & INIs live under Documents and AppData.
- Steam Workshop & cache leave behind numbered depot folders.
- Registry keys keep the launcher entry alive even when the EXE is gone.
Step-by-step removal (tested on Windows 11)
- Back up your saves
Copy%USERPROFILE%\Documents\My Games\Skyrim Special Edition\Savesto an external drive. - Native uninstall
- Steam: Library → right-click Skyrim → Manage → Uninstall.
- Xbox/Game Pass: Settings → Apps → Skyrim → Uninstall.
This removes the base 12–14 GB.
- Manual sweep
Delete these folders if they exist:
%USERPROFILE%\Documents\My Games\Skyrim*(INI files, saves)%PROGRAMFILES(X86)%\Steam\steamapps\common\Skyrim*%APPDATA%\Vortex\mods\skyrimseor%APPDATA%\ModOrganizer\SkyrimSE%LOCALAPPDATA%\Skyrim Special Edition(shader cache) Registry keys:HKEY_CURRENT_USER\Software\Bethesda Softworks\Skyrim Special EditionHKEY_LOCAL_MACHINE\SOFTWARE\WOW6432Node\Bethesda Softworks\Skyrim Special EditionAfter this, I dropped from 18 GB to 230 MB of orphaned mod metadata.
